Canada Opens Access for Psilocybin and MDMA Therapy

Cannabis Law Report

Subsection 56(1) of the CDSA will exempt medical providers from enforcement of the CDSA when providing psilocybin and MDMA treatment to patients suffering serious or terminal health conditions. Medical Marijuana Can Help with the Effects of Traumatic brain injury

FloridaMarijuana.net

The University of Maryland School of Medicine (UMSOM) published a paper detailing the inadequacies of current research. Because there is limited or conflicting research about “the true nature of traumatic brain injury and how it causes chronic degenerative problems,” treatment can be a challenging process for many patients.
